Charges well above the national norm

For every $1 of care Medicare actually paid for here, Sentara Norfolk General Hospital billed $4.13 in list charges. That gap does not change a Medicare patient's bill — but it is where an uninsured or out-of-network bill starts.

What this page cannot tell you

  • It is not your bill. These are averages across Medicare patients. What you pay depends on your insurance, your plan's negotiated rate and your own case.
  • It is not a quality rating. A hospital with a high markup may be excellent, and one with a low markup may not be. We checked: across every U.S. hospital, markup and the CMS quality star rating barely move together.
  • A charge is not a cost. Hospitals do not collect their list charges from insured patients. The number matters because it is the opening figure on an uninsured or out-of-network bill.
  • Ask for the real number. Every U.S. hospital must publish a machine-readable price file and give you a written good-faith estimate on request.
